NRS 293.095 “Roster” defined. “Roster” means the record in printed or electronic form furnished to election board officers which:
1. Contains a list of registered voters and is to be used for obtaining the signature of each registered voter who applies to vote at a polling place; or
2. Is to be used for obtaining the signature of each elector who applies to register to vote or applies to vote at a polling place pursuant to NRS 293.5772 to 293.5887 , inclusive.
